You Paid for More Traffic to Your Website – Now What?

B2B Marketing Traction

If you’re a business owner, chances are you’ve spent a lot on online marketing. You invested in a great corporate website. Then you paid for search engine optimization (SEO) and perhaps Pay-Per-Click Advertising (PPC). You got traffic, but did you get results? Now it’s time to invest in great content and a system for nurturing the qualified leads you get from your website and converting them to customers.
